I like to begin with the regions culture and ingredients. Knowing about the lives of individuals when cooking helps you understand the methods of cooking and ingredients.

That is followed by proper selection of ingredients. Where to get it locally. I go to an average of 6 differnet suppliers a week. When is the best time of year for some ingredients can be important as well.

Preperation and Mis en place is next. We go over what can you prep ahead of time, and how long each process takes. Most importantly planning for your event, party or special occasion. Classes can also incorporate prepping for a meal to be cooked later. We will make a demonstration serving and you can reproduce the same dish at home.

Finally we will go over taste and preferences. How to hold a cooked meal to served later and how to make items for easy meal prep throught the week.

Pricing is based on demand and how involved the training will be. Beginners, attempting higher levels of cooking will need more in depth instruction.

Time for preperation is a large consideration. Some recipes can be prepared in a relatively short amount of times others like fresh pasta can take multiple hours.

Finally the menu you select will vary pricing as well. If you are looking for one dish it will be less than an entire meal with soup, appetizer, and meal with the accoutrements.
